DARPA’s EXACTO Guided Bullet Demonstrates Repeatable Performance Against Moving Targets

DARPA announced Monday that its Extreme Accuracy Tasked Ordnance (EXACTO) program developed self-steering bullet has demonstrated repeatable performance against moving targets.

EXACTO developed a self-steering bullet to increase hit rates for difficult, long-distance shots, completed in February its most successful round of live-fire tests to date.

An experienced shooter using the technology demonstration system repeatedly hit moving and evading targets. Additionally, a novice shooter using the system for the first time hit a moving target.

EXACTO’s specially designed ammunition and real-time optical guidance system help track and direct projectiles to their targets by compensating for weather, wind, target movement and other factors that can impede successful hits.

“EXACTO has demonstrated what was once thought impossible: the continuous guidance of a small-caliber bullet to target,” said Jerome Dunn, DARPA program manager.

“This live-fire demonstration from a standard rifle showed that EXACTO is able to hit moving and evading targets with extreme accuracy at sniper ranges unachievable with traditional rounds. Fitting EXACTO’s guidance capabilities into a small .50-caliber size is a major breakthrough and opens the door to what could be possible in future guided projectiles across all calibers,” he said.
